Sample Letter for Request to be Relocated

Dear [Supervisor/Manager], I hope this letter finds you well. I am writing to formally request a relocation from my current position to a new location within our organization in Missouri. After careful consideration and personal circumstances, I believe that relocating to Missouri would not only benefit me professionally but also align with my personal goals and responsibilities. As you may know, Missouri offers a plethora of opportunities in various industries, making it an ideal location for career growth. Moreover, Missouri's vibrant economy and business-friendly environment have attracted several prominent companies, ultimately creating a competitive job market. By relocating to Missouri, I aim to capitalize on such opportunities and contribute my skills and experience in a new setting. I have thoroughly researched the potential benefits of relocating to Missouri and carefully evaluated the impact it would have on our organization. Some specific reasons for my request to be relocated to Missouri include: 1. Cost of Living: Missouri boasts a relatively lower cost of living when compared to several other states. This factor would not only allow me to manage my living expenses more efficiently but also provide a chance to enhance my overall quality of life. 2. Proximity to Family and Support System: Relocating to Missouri would bring me closer to my immediate family, who reside in the state. Having a support system nearby would help me strike a healthier work-life balance and enable better personal well-being, ultimately positively impacting my productivity at work. 3. New Market Opportunities: By being situated in Missouri, I would gain exposure to a different market with unique customer bases and business dynamics. This would enable me to broaden my understanding of our industry and contribute fresh perspectives, ultimately benefitting our organization. I understand that my request for relocation involves a significant change, and I assure you that I have carefully considered all aspects involved. I am fully committed to ensuring a smooth transition and minimizing any potential disruptions to our current operations. Furthermore, I am prepared to assist in training a replacement for my current role, should my request be granted. Please note that I understand that the availability of positions in Missouri may be subject to the needs and demands of our organization. However, I kindly request your support in exploring any potential opportunities in the state and considering my request in line with our organization's best interests. I sincerely believe that a move to Missouri would be a progressive step both for my career and personal well-being. I appreciate your time and consideration regarding my request. Should you require any additional information or wish to discuss this matter further, I am available for a meeting at your convenience. Thank you for your attention to this matter. Yours sincerely, [Your Name]

Your ex may be able to stop you from moving out of state, especially if you share custody of your child. They can challenge the relocation in court, arguing that the move is not in the best interest of your child. It’s wise to prepare a Missouri Sample Letter for Request to be Relocated to clearly communicate your plans and intentions. Keep in mind that every case differs, so understanding your rights is crucial.
